Transaction f8b8ed80fdae7b0b22d1a9fdaaadea34f5b0c859a309831caf1fc4951be1d6a5
1 Input
1 Output
-
f8b8ed80fdae7b0b22d1a9fdaaadea34f5b0c859a309831caf1fc4951be1d6a5:0
- value
- 669054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 266e7cf5839509ee8f7c3f7dd3479a5700c356f4 OP_EQUAL
- address
- 35CDxgYNwgeiQGL8UK83BBJkMwPkuc5ox1